POSITION SUMMARY
The Front Desk Receptionist plays a crucial role as an informational liaison for the Institute community and external visitors.
Reporting to the Facilities and Operations Manager, this position operates the tele system and greets visitors, effectively assessing their needs and directing them accordingly.
The ideal candidate will exhibit professionalism, efficiency, and accuracy in all tasks. Comfort with ongoing public interaction and the ability to maintain a pleasant, courteous, and positive demeanor with diverse individuals, including students, faculty, staff, and visitors, are essential for success in this role.

WAGES AND BENEFITS
Salary range $19 / hr - $21 / hr.
CIIS offers a comprehensive benefits package.
